Role Description
The Product Lead will guide the product strategy, roadmap, and stakeholder alignment for the Child Welfare Reviews Project (CWRP) technology ecosystem, including the Child and Family Services Review Data Management System (CFSR DMS), CFSR Portal, Online Monitoring System (OMS), E-Learning Academy, PIP-related tools, reporting capabilities, and future integration of the automated Title IV-E Foster Care Eligibility Review instrument.
This role will serve as the bridge between program stakeholders, technical teams, security/compliance staff, data/reporting teams, training teams, and end users. The Product Lead will help ensure that system operations, modernization, and enhancements are driven by user needs, mission value, security requirements, accessibility, federal IT governance, and continuity of review operations.
This position works closely with the IT Modernization & Operations Lead, ISSO, Cloud Engineer/System Administrator, Application Support Lead, Data Analytics Lead, UX/CX resources, developers, QA/508 specialists, helpdesk staff, and program SMEs. In a lean staffing model, this role may also perform Product Owner/Business Analyst responsibilities until the modernization backlog or IV-E integration workload justifies additional support.
Remote, with possible travel for project meetings, stakeholder engagement, user discovery, or federal program activities as required.
Key Responsibilities
- Own and maintain the product vision and modernization roadmap for the CWRP IT ecosystem.
- Work with CB, ACF Tech, program leadership, child welfare SMEs, reviewers, state users, helpdesk staff, and technical teams to identify needs, pain points, risks, and improvement opportunities.
- Translate strategic priorities into a structured product roadmap, enhancement backlog, and release sequencing plan.
- Support the transition from current-state operations to a governed modernization model that preserves continuity while enabling incremental improvements.
- Lead discovery activities, including stakeholder interviews, user journey mapping, workflow analysis, helpdesk trend review, and prioritization of system enhancements.
- Coordinate with the Technical Architect, Cloud/O&M Lead, ISSO, developers, UX/CX staff, QA testers, data/reporting staff, and change/release management resources.
- Help define requirements for modernization of the CFSR DMS, Portal, OMS, training platforms, reporting dashboards, user support workflows, and related applications.
- Support planning for the future integration of the automated Title IV-E instrument into the broader CFSR DMS/secure portal environment.
- Ensure product decisions account for FedRAMP, FISMA, ATO, Zero Trust, Section 508, privacy, records management, and ACF Tech governance requirements.
- Maintain a prioritized list of user needs, user stories, acceptance criteria, dependencies, risks, and release priorities.
- Facilitate product governance discussions and help leadership make informed tradeoff decisions among user value, cost, schedule, risk, security, and technical debt.
- Support sprint planning, backlog refinement, UAT coordination, release readiness, and post-release feedback when Product Owner support is not separately staffed.
- Ensure product enhancements are documented, traceable, accessible, secure, and aligned with federal digital service and user-centered design expectations.
- Track and communicate product progress, risks, dependencies, and outcomes to project leadership and stakeholders.
